
Ilyas
22.09.2016
07:49:39
Подскажите зеленому ларавельщику как такую штуку реализовывать. Есть сторонняя база, там есть таблицы юзеров, товаров, контрагентов . Нужно на этой основе создать мини сайт. Вопрос как работать с моделями? просто по образу и подобию создавать поля и потом к ним обращаться в сторонней базе?

Max
22.09.2016
08:02:36
что значит по образу и подобию?

[Anonymous]
22.09.2016
08:03:52
Библию чтоль не читал?

Google

[Anonymous]
22.09.2016
08:03:56
?
и все
в чем проблема?

(;¬_¬)
22.09.2016
08:05:53

[Anonymous]
22.09.2016
08:06:06
чо?

(;¬_¬)
22.09.2016
08:06:15
указал к какой таблице относится и кто главный ключ и есть ли таймштампы и всо
яж не говорю, что проблема, я к тому что эти модели...
пф

Дмитрий Джек
22.09.2016
09:31:09
Привет, знает кто либу для генерации вордовских документов на основе готового html?

[Anonymous]
22.09.2016
09:52:45
https://github.com/PHPOffice/PHPWord

Меня зовут
22.09.2016
11:26:15
Привет, такой вопрос , есть три таблицы концерт , продюсер и билет . Мне связать их между собой и доставать например продюсер.билет.концерт

Google

Александр
22.09.2016
11:29:51
в одной таблице указываешь id строки другой таблицы

Меня зовут
22.09.2016
11:31:07

Александр
22.09.2016
11:33:00
не понимаю вопроса

Меня зовут
22.09.2016
11:33:45

Александр
22.09.2016
11:34:08
не знаю такого метода :)

Меня зовут
22.09.2016
11:34:38

Александр
22.09.2016
11:34:55
не понимаю в чем сложность связать таблицы
в одной из таблиц указываешь какие ключевое значение с каким связывать в другой

(;¬_¬)
22.09.2016
11:42:25

Меня зовут
22.09.2016
11:43:59

Александр
22.09.2016
11:44:16
тогда получится вывести все в любой последовательности которая нужна)
если все элементы будут связаны
у каждого концерта есть указание к какому продюссеру относится.
если нужно вывести все концерты продюссера - делаем поиск по таблице концертов на совпадение продюссера

(;¬_¬)
22.09.2016
11:49:37

Евгений
22.09.2016
11:51:31
Eloquent: Relationships - Laravel - The PHP Framework For Web Artisans
https://laravel.com/docs/5.3/eloquent-relationships#has-many-through

Александр
22.09.2016
11:54:00
вон оно как, все научно обосновано

Евгений
22.09.2016
11:57:55
Доку не для дураков писали

D'
22.09.2016
14:10:01
Я опоздал на глупые вопросы?

Vanya
22.09.2016
14:12:26

Google

D'
22.09.2016
14:14:09

Vanya
22.09.2016
14:20:27
ну плиз

Sektor
22.09.2016
14:47:18
Добрый день.
->whereIn('storage_place_id', $selected_storage_places)
Можно ли чтото впихнуть в качестве второго параметра, чтобы whereIn выбрало абсолютно все айди, т.е. не повлияло на выборку вообще
пустая строка и null не катит

D'
22.09.2016
14:50:06
убрать whereIn?)

Sektor
22.09.2016
14:50:12
по сути да)

D'
22.09.2016
14:50:43
ну убери его


Sektor
22.09.2016
14:51:18
ну это месево...
$items = \DB::table('items')
->join('books', 'items.book_id', '=', 'books.id')
->join('pub_places', 'books.pub_place_id', '=', 'pub_places.id')
->join('storage_places_items', 'items.storage_place_id', '=', 'storage_places_items.id')
->select(
'items.*',
'storage_places_items.country','storage_places_items.region','storage_places_items.city','storage_places_items.organization',
'books.preview_text', 'books.around', 'books.name', 'books.preview_img as book_preview_img', 'books.full_text', 'pub_places.pub_place', 'books.pub_date','books.bibliography as book_bibliography'
)
->where('items.published', '=', true)
->where('pub_place','like', (array_key_exists('pub_place',$request) && $request['pub_place']!='')?$request['pub_place']: '%')
->whereIn('storage_place_id', $selected_storage_places)
->orderBy(array_key_exists('orderBy',$request)?$request['orderBy']:'name', array_key_exists('orderHow', $request) ? 'desc' : 'asc')
->skip($itemsOnPage*($request['page']-1))
->take($itemsOnPage)
->get();
таких у меня два похожих, один на количество записей, для подсчета страниц, второй на выборку самой инфы
и если я ещё впилю сюда if тогда этот кусок кода в 2 раза больше станет
я лучше сделаю по кривому, просто вобью все айди что есть в whereIn
так понимаю "чистенького" решения не предвидется


D'
22.09.2016
14:54:53
IN в любом случае трубет данные
ну сделай до этого выборку всех ID и подставляй ее

Sektor
22.09.2016
14:55:40
в случае обычного where('','like', '%') - можно было обойтись %
угу, благо их там не много этих id

Dmytro
22.09.2016
15:44:43
->pluck( ?
Wherein кстати работает и с пустым массивом

D'
22.09.2016
15:52:25
(с)

Google

Евгений
22.09.2016
17:41:28
https://twitter.com/taylorotwell/status/779009130447052800
5.4 уже собрался выкатывать

D'
22.09.2016
17:42:01
да он ебанулся

Beeyev
22.09.2016
18:02:05
Потсоны

[Anonymous]
22.09.2016
18:02:07
ау

Beeyev
22.09.2016
18:02:22
А что там с codeigniter нынче

[Anonymous]
22.09.2016
18:02:37
3я версия
стабле

Admin
ERROR: S client not available

[Anonymous]
22.09.2016
18:02:42
а нах тебе CI ?

Beeyev
22.09.2016
18:02:42
Да

[Anonymous]
22.09.2016
18:02:43
?

Beeyev
22.09.2016
18:02:47
Мне интересно

[Anonymous]
22.09.2016
18:02:53
... вспомнил бть)

Beeyev
22.09.2016
18:02:55
Этож типа тот же 2

[Anonymous]
22.09.2016
18:02:55
забудь про него

Beeyev
22.09.2016
18:03:01
Только с композером
Меня бесит магия в ларавеле

Wild
22.09.2016
18:03:33
Где там магия

Артур Евгеньевич
22.09.2016
18:03:46
в DI например)

Google

Beeyev
22.09.2016
18:03:59
Ну во многих местах
Кмк

D'
22.09.2016
18:14:40
вы о чем вообще
наркоманы

Beeyev
22.09.2016
18:31:07
This
https://laracasts.com/discuss/channels/general-discussion/too-much-magic-in-laravel-5?page=1

D'
22.09.2016
18:31:24
похуй на магию
кто не хочет магии - идите в го

Dmytro
22.09.2016
19:52:38
Че в 5. 4 нового
Так вкратце. Впадлян читать

F01134H
22.09.2016
19:56:50
Ну, коротко говоря
будут новые возможности

Beeyev
22.09.2016
20:32:22
И больше магии

[Anonymous]
22.09.2016
21:36:45
так стопе
5.4 вышло?
уже?
ахренеть
да не, вы прикалываетесь
не верю, 5.3 меньше месяца назад же вышло

F01134H
22.09.2016
21:41:30
Да не вышло

Bulatbulat48
23.09.2016
04:23:29
использованные устройства
Проверьте, какие устройства использовались для входа в аккаунт за последние 28 дней. Подробнее...
Заметили что-то подозрительное? Защитите свой аккаунт

LG Nexus 5
Россия
ИСПОЛЬЗУЕТСЯ СЕЙЧАС
Windows
Последняя синхронизация: Вчера в 23:03
Имя
ADMIN
Браузер
Chrome 52.0